Define : (a) Elements (b) Compounds. Name the particles from which elements and compounds are made of. |
|
Answer» (a) Elements : An element is defined as a pure substance made up of only one kind of atoms that cannot be converted into anything simpler than itself by any physical or chemical process. (b) Compounds : Compounds are pure substances composed of two or more elements in definite proportion by mass and has a definite set of properties. Compound is made up of only one kind of molecules. |
